titleOfInvention | Coating compositions |
abstract | A coating composition comprising a) an organic film-forming binder; and b) a corrosion-inhibiting amount of a substantially water-insoluble mono- or poly-basic salt of: i) a ketoacid having the formula I: in which m and n, independently, are 0 or an integer from 1 to 10 provided that the sum of m and n is at least 1; A is C1-C15 alkyl, C2-C15 alkenyl, optionally substituted C3-C12 cycloalkyl, C2-C15 alkyl interrupted by one or more O-, N- or S-atoms, optionally substituted C6-C10 aryl, optionally substituted C7-C12 aralkyl, optionally substituted C7-C12 aralkenyl, a heterocyclic residue or a ferrocenyl residue; R1, R2, R3 and R4 are the same or different and each is a substituent A, hydrogen, OH, O-C1-C15 alkyl, NH2, NH(C1-C15 alkyl), N(C1-C15 alkyl)2, CO2H, CO2(C1-C15 alkyl),SO3H, P(O)(OH)2 P(O)(OH)(O-C1C15 alkyl),P(O)(O-C1-C15 alkyl)2, SH, S(C1-C15 alkyl), nitro, cyano, halogen or two of R1,R2 R3 and R4, together with the carbon atoms to which they are attached, form a C3-C12 cycloalkyl ring or C6- or C10 aryl ring, or one of R1, R2, R3 and R4 together with the carbon atom to which it is attached, and with the group A-C(=O)-, forms a ring, or R1 and R2; or R3 and R4 form a carbonyl group or a C=C double bond, provided that A is not optionally substituted C6-C10 aryl when R1, R2, R3 and R4 are simultaneously hydrogen and provided that R1 and R2, or R3 and R4, respectively, are not simultaneously both OH or both NH2; and ii) a base selected from a) a cation of Group Ia, Ib, IIa, IIb, IIIa, IIIb, IVa, IVb, Va, VIa, VIIa or VIIIa of the Periodic Table of Elements; b) an amine of formula II: in which X, Y and Z are the same or different and each is hydrogen, C1-C24 alkyl optionally interrupted by one or more 0-atoms, phenyl, C7-C9 phenylalkyl, C7-alkylphenyl, or two or X, Y and Z, together with the N-atom to which they are attached form a 5-, 6- or 7- membered heterocyclic residue which optionally contains a further O-, N- or S- atom, and which is optionally substituted by one or more C1-C4 alkyl, amino, hydroxy, carboxy or C1-C4 carboxy alkyl groups, and the other one of X, Y and Z is hydrogen, provided that X, Y and Z are not simultaneously hydrogen; c) a guanidine of formula R-N=C(NH2)2 in which R is hydrogen or C1-C15 alkyl; and d) an amidine of formula R-C(=NH) NH2 in which R is hydrogen or C1-C15 alkyl. |
